Global Dry Eye Treatment Devices Market (USD Million), 2021 - 2031

In the year 2024, the Global Dry Eye Treatment Devices Market was valued at USD 331.37 million. The size of this market is expected to increase to USD 510.46 million by the year 2031, while growing at a Compounded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 6.4%.

Dry eye syndrome, characterized by insufficient tear production or poor tear quality, affects millions of individuals, spanning across different age groups and geographical regions. This condition is often exacerbated by factors such as aging populations, increased screen time, environmental pollutants, and certain medical conditions, thereby amplifying the demand for effective treatment solutions. In response to this growing need, the market for dry eye treatment devices has evolved rapidly, offering a wide range of innovative products designed to alleviate symptoms and improve ocular health.

The market is propelled further by advancements in technology, which have led to the development of more sophisticated and efficient dry eye treatment devices. These devices encompass various categories, including ocular surface thermodynamics systems, intense pulsed light therapy devices, and eyelid thermal pulsation systems, among others. Such devices aim to address different aspects of dry eye syndrome, ranging from enhancing tear production to improving tear film stability and reducing inflammation. With increasing awareness about the importance of ocular health and the availability of advanced treatment options, the global dry eye treatment devices market is poised for continued expansion in the coming years, offering hope for millions of individuals seeking relief from this prevalent ocular condition.
